Google will shut down Assistant on Android phones starting September 4, forcing users to switch to Gemini. The retirement was originally planned for late 2025 but moved earlier as Gemini matured. The change will also affect Assistant on connected devices like smartwatches, headphones, and Android Auto vehicles.

OpenAI released Birding Pal, a plush toy that uses AI to identify bird species from audio descriptions of their calls and maintains a log of birds spotted during birding trips. The device accepts voice input describing bird sounds and cross-references them against a database to identify species. Users can now document their birding observations hands-free while carrying a physical companion instead of using a traditional mobile app or field guide.
Brandfetch has released an MCP (Model Context Protocol) server that lets AI systems look up accurate brand logos, colors, and guidelines instead of generating them from memory.The integration connects Claude and other LLMs to Brandfetch's database of over 600,000 brand assets.AI assistants using this connection will return verified brand information rather than hallucinated or approximate visual assets.
